‘Ruining Our Spring Break’: Authorities Cracking Down On Unruly Teens At Florida Beaches

Author comments: Walton County, Florida is known for its beautiful beaches and spring break festivities, but this year, authorities are taking action against large crowds of unruly teenagers. According to the Walton County Sheriff's Office, there will be partial beach closures starting at 7 p.m. for minors without adult supervision.

This decision comes after complaints from residents and beachgoers about the disruptive behavior of these teenagers.

One teenager visiting from Atlanta expressed frustration with the situation, saying, "They're basically just ruining our spring break, honestly. It's just getting crazier and crazier." Another resident shared similar concerns, stating, "It's just getting crazier and crazier.

I will say that there are a lot of kids that are not respectful to the community, and I do think it's dangerous."
